1743【毕设课设】基于单片机的多功能电子时钟系统设计(仿真、程序、报告)

基于单片机的多功能电子时钟系统设计毕业论文报告

摘要

随着科技的快速发展,电子时钟的设计不断创新。本文设计了一种基于单片机的多功能电子时钟系统,采用DS1302实时时钟芯片,能够精确计时年、月、日、星期、时、分、秒,并具备温度显示和闰年补偿功能。系统以AT89S52单片机为核心,具有低功耗、低电压工作等特点,适合广泛应用。
在这里插入图片描述
在这里插入图片描述
仿真、代码等资料下载地址:
https://docs.qq.com/doc/p/ffc421513a628b30450ae742547c0b850456d7c8

1. 引言

电子时钟是现代生活中不可或缺的工具,从最初的日晷到现今的电子钟,人类在时间记录方面不断探索。DS1302实时时钟芯片的推出,使得电子时钟的设计更加简洁高效。本文将详细介绍该多功能电子时钟系统的设计与实现。

2. 系统功能

本系统的主要功能包括:

  1. 动态显示:实时显示年、月、日、星期、时、分、秒及温度。
  2. 时间校准:用户可对时钟进行校准,确保时间准确。
  3. 闰年补偿:系统自动识别闰年,保证日期的准确性。
  4. 简洁操作:通过按键设置和调整时间,操作简单直观。

3. 系统架构

系统的整体架构如下:

用户输入
按键控制
单片机
DS1302芯片
温度传感器
显示模块
  • 用户输入:通过按键进行时间设置和校准。
  • 单片机:作为核心控制单元,负责数据处理和控制逻辑。
  • DS1302芯片:实现精确的时间计量。
  • 温度传感器:实时监测环境温度并显示。

4. 硬件设计

4.1 单片机电路

本系统采用AT89S52单片机作为核心控制单元,主要组成部分包括:

  • 晶振电路:提供必要的时钟信号。
  • 复位电路:确保系统正常启动。

4.2 DS1302实时时钟电路

DS1302芯片通过串行接口与单片机连接,负责时间的计量与存储。具有低功耗和高精度的特点。

4.3 显示电路

显示模块采用液晶显示器(LCD),用于实时显示时间、日期和温度信息。

4.4 温度传感器

使用DS18B20温度传感器,实时监测环境温度,并将数据传送给单片机进行显示。

5. 软件设计

软件设计主要包括时钟显示、时间校准和温度监测的实现。

5.1 时钟显示

系统启动后,默认显示当前的年、月、日、星期、时、分、秒和温度。通过按键可以切换显示模式。

5.2 时间校准

用户可以通过按键输入,方便地修改当前时间和日期,确保时钟的准确性。

5.3 温度监测

系统实时读取温度传感器的数据,并在显示模块上进行显示。

6. 仿真与测试

在设计完成后,通过仿真软件对系统进行测试。测试结果表明,系统能够准确显示时间和温度,时间校准功能正常,用户操作流畅。

7. 结论

本设计成功实现了一种基于单片机的多功能电子时钟系统,具备多种实用功能,操作简便。该系统具有良好的市场前景,符合电子仪器仪表的发展趋势。未来可进一步优化系统的功能和用户界面,以适应更广泛的应用需求。

参考资料

本报告中所涉及的电路图、元器件清单及相关资料,均为设计过程中所需的基本资料,具体内容可根据实际设计进行补充。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值